%N a(1) = 4, a(n+1) is the largest composite number < 2a(n).

%p a[1] := 4:for n from 2 to 84 do q := 2*a[n-1]-1:while(isprime(q)) do q := q-1:od: a[n] := q:od:seq(a[l],l=1..84);
